They fluctuate but they also typically decline throughout pregnancy since as the heart grows, it doesn't have to pump as often. I seem to remember with my last pregnancy, our daughter's heartbeat was in the 130s in the 3rd trimester.

Normal values show a fetal heart rate between 120 and 160 beats per minute.  It can go higher sometimes and a little lower at times too, 130 is not a problem at all.
